2 December 1988 Mode Of Image Formation Of Averaged Speckled Images

Abstract
The averaged speckled images of coherently illuminated objects consisting of a diffuser in contact with a transparency are analysed taking into account the structure of theaffuser. Averaged images for sinusoidal amplitude gratings are calculated for both, strong and weak phase diffusers. For strong diffusers the mode of image formation is in general a partially coherent one, and departures from linearity become important when the correlation areas of the diffuser and of the resolution cell are comparable. For weak diffusers the resulting average image can be expressed mathematically as the incoherent sum of two images: one formed in a coherent mode and due to the direct component, and another one produced in a partially coherent mode and due to the diffuse component.
